Mini-Biography:
The day of birth of Duncan Regehr is not on record. He is an American Actor, known for The Legend of Errol Flynn (1985), The Monster Squad (1987), Goliath awaits (1981), Duncan Regehr's first movie on record is from 1981. His last motion picture on file dates from 1994.
